Bing Yee程序人生

关注互联网产品技术学习,应用开发~

MSDE是什么?

2011/7/26 10:13:18 类别:数据库
摘要:最近在写一个管理系统(WinForm) 在数据存储方面一直纠结.结果找到MSDE 顺便记录一下(玩了很多数据库,没注意到这个) OUT了

 MSDE

 
  MSDE全称是MS SQL Server Desktop Engine,俗称MSSQL的桌面版,它是一个基于 SQL Server 核心技术构建的数据引擎。MSDE 2000 支持单处理器和双处理器,是面向小型应用程序桌面扩展的可靠的存储引擎和查询处理器。MSDE与SQL Server完全兼容,它只支持数据库容量2G,并发用户不超5个,没有图型管理工具,但是免费的 。
  SQL Server系列产品具有各种发行版本,用以满足在不同的环境下对处理的数据量、并发用户数和硬件的不同要求。一般来说,MSDE适合在并发用户数小于5 人,数据量低于2GB的情况下使用。当数据量和并发用户数超过上面的配额的时候,SQL Server成为了更好的选择。由于MSDE与SQL Server完全兼容,开发人员可以使用同样的数据访问语言在规模相对较小的MSDE数据库系统和规模较大的SQL Server数据库系统之间实现无缝转换,并且,当所在组织的规模扩大后对数据库系统的功能和性能提出新的需求时,则可以在不修改现有数据库应用程序中的 任何代码的情况下,将它完全移植到基于SQL Server的平台上运行。
  MSDE不包含图形界面,是通过命令行管理程序osql来连接的。
  MSDE为多个 Microsoft 产品(包括 Microsoft Visual Studio 和 Microsoft Office Developer Edition)的组件提供。它的版本和 SQL Server 版本之间有直接关系。MSDE 1.0 基于 SQL Server 7.0;MSDE 2000 基于 SQL Server 2000。虽然是微软的免费数据库,但MSDE不适用大量用户访问。
Microsoft   SQL   Server   Desktop   Engine(MSDE)是Microsoft用来提供数据库管理服务的最新产品,能运行在Windows   95/98/NT以及Windows   2000上,提供数据存储、检索和维护功能,还提供保证数据一致性的机制。MSDE实际上是SQL   Server的一种版本,填补SQL   Server系列和低端Jet数据库之间的空白。MSDE不仅把SQL   Server的高端性能以及Access   2000提供的低成本和易用性结合起来,而且能够和Visual   Studio产品无缝集成。 
 
 
SQL   Server   2000桌面引擎(MSDE   2000)产品概述   
 
SQL   Server   2000桌面引擎是一个基于SQL   Server核心技术构建的软件数据引擎。MSDE   2000具备针对单处理器和双处理器的支持特性,是企业应用程序桌面扩展的可靠存储引擎和查询处理器。由SQL   Server与MSDE   2000所共享的通用技术可确保广大开发人员创建出能够以无缝化方式从便携计算机扩展至多处理器群集的应用程序。   
 
由于MSDE   2000被设计为以后台方式运行,因而,无需配备自身特有的用户界面(UI)或软件工具,并可针对事务处理桌面应用程序提供相关支持。广大用户可借助嵌有MSDE   2000的应用程序与该引擎进行交互操作。为便于单独销售或嵌入其它产品,MSDE   2000通常被封装成自解压文件形式。   
 
您还可将MSDE   2000内建于某一借助Microsoft开发工具(如Microsoft   Visual   Studio®和Microsoft   Office开发人员版)创建、并且无需支付特许权使用费的应用程序。这种方式将允许开发人员营造出企业级可靠性,并将数据库功能特性扩展至桌面应用程序。   
 
便携性与兼容性   
 
与SQL   Server全面兼容的MSDE   2000是一种无需支付特许权使用费、并可供再次销售的数据库引擎。MSDE   2000的设计意图体现为,以嵌入数据库方式基于Microsoft   Windows®   98、Windows千禧版(Windows   Me)、Microsoft   Windows   NT®   Workstation   4.0版(配备Service   Pack   5或更高版本)或Windows   2000   Professional系统平台运行,并在此基础上针对需要使用本地数据库引擎的定制应用程序提供支持。   
 
与使用Microsoft   Jet数据库相比,选配MSDE   2000无疑具有更加难以抗拒的吸引力。MSDE   2000的设计目标首先是,面向那些需要能以简便快捷方式随同增值商务解决方案一并销售和安装之数据库服务器的开发商提供一种成本低廉的软件选择。由于MSDE   2000可与SQL   Server的其它版本实现全面兼容,因此,广大开发人员能够轻而易举地将SQL   Server和MSDE   2000一并定位于完全相同的核心代码基础。而这就在应用程序超越MSDE   2000存储与扩展极限的情况下,提供了一条从MSDE   2000到SQL   Server的无缝化升级途径。
 
特性与功能   
 
MSDE   2000将通过提供以下特性的方式帮助您建立定制化解决方案。   
 
多实例支持能力。MSDE   2000最多可在单台计算机上同时支持16个数据库服务器实例。   
 
Osql.exe。osql实用工具是Microsoft所提供的一种用于临时以交互方式执行Transact-SQL语句或脚本程序的Win32命令行工具。借助这种实用工具,您将可以在一种类似于命令提示行的工作环境中以交互式方式输入Transact-SQL语句。相应语句所生成的结果集也将在命令行窗口中加以显示。   
 
复制功能。MSDE   2000同时支持以发布者及订阅者身份所进行的合并复制操作,从而使您得以在多个站点(某些情况下可能会覆盖数以百计的站点)上同时维护相同数据的多份拷贝。此外,MSDE   2000还支持其它形式的复制操作,但其只能提供范围有限的功能。例如,MSDE   2000只能在订阅者环境中参与事务化复制和快照复制操作。   
 
如需获取更多关于SQL   Server复制功能的信息,请访问MSDN   Library。   
 
性能。MSDE   2000是一种可共享的本地化数据引擎。它拥有一种能够为达到性能优化目的而将最大并行批处理工作负载数量控制在5个以内的可管理并行工作负载控制机制。相关命令与日志记录可对实例进行监控,以避免出现并行执行工作负载数量超过5个的情况,在这种情况下,即便是配置良好的系统,也会产生明显的性能下降。当并行执行的工作负载数量超过5个时,如果再有批处理工作负载被提交上来,并行控制机制将不断减慢系统运行速度。这些工作负载既不会被取消,也不会自己丢失;他们仍将在一种不断下降的性能模式中得到处理。如果您的解决方案必须支持5个以上的并行工作负载,那么,我们强烈建议您移植到SQL   Server   2000或SQL   Server   2000企业版,以便获得具备更高伸缩能力的最佳优化性能。   
 
最大数据库规模。MSDE   2000最多可为每个数据库提供2   GB存储空间。这一限制条件是以数据库而非服务器为单位的。每台计算机可支持多个MSDE   2000实例,其中每个实例为数据库所提供的存储空间之和不得超过2   GB。   
 
数据转换服务。MSDE   2000有能力运行数据转换服务(DTS)软件包。然而,由于其并未配备相应的DTS设计器,因此,它将无法设计DTS软件包。   
 
远程管理功能。MSDE   2000同时支持本地管理与远程管理方式。然而,由于相关事务可能在不同服务器之间交替产生,因此,MSDE   2000将无法在多服务器运行环境中实现远程管理。   
 
有关Windows   98的限制条件。Windows   98将无法提供针对以下特性的支持能力:   
 
Windows   NT身份验证机制   
纤维模式调度   
异步I/O方式   
预读取机制   
性能监视器计数器   
分散/聚集I/O方式   
名称管道服务器网络支持库   
Appletalk服务器或客户端网络支持库   
Banyan   Vines服务器网络支持库   
系统需求   
 
如欲运行MSDE   2000,您的系统必须首先满足以下所列出的最低需求条件:   
 
配备166-MHz或更高频率奔腾处理器的计算机。 
  
Windows   98、Windows   Me、配备Service   Pack   5或更高版本软件服务包的Windows   NT   Workstation   4.0、配备Service   Pack   5或更高版本软件服务包的Windows   NT   Server   4.0、配备Service   Pack   5或更高版本软件服务包的Windows   NT   version   4.0   Server企业版、Windows   2000   Professional、Windows   2000   Server、Windows   2000   Advanced   Server或者Windows   2000   Datacenter   Server操作系统。   
 
至少32兆(MB)RAM内存容量。(建议配置64   MB或更高内存容量,根据具体操作系统需求,可能需要提供更多内存容量。)   
 
44   MB可用硬盘空间
3953次阅读  标签:MSDE,MSSQL2000,桌面数据库,MSSQL免费
下一篇:思淇关键词工具(V1.1)更新完毕
上一篇:SQL 两个表关联更新(Update)写法

共34条评论

wfdmttzps(1楼)-2014/4/23 18:27:43
审核中

dqqbrnvkhk(2楼)-2014/4/23 18:31:27
审核中

vivfrzlh(3楼)-2014/4/23 18:33:39
审核中

sheajew(4楼)-2020/12/23 7:03:57
审核中

sheajew(5楼)-2021/4/7 20:56:44
审核中

cepergncmb(6楼)-2014/4/26 10:47:57
审核中

sheajew(7楼)-2021/5/16 9:31:56
审核中

www.nbpa.co.uk(8楼)-2014/7/31 21:42:50
审核中

ugg銉栥兗銉勮卜銇勩伨銇椼仧(9楼)-2014/10/30 12:19:30
审核中

ボッテガヴェネタのバッグ(10楼)-2014/10/31 10:08:36
审核中

メンズ人気財布(11楼)-2014/11/1 10:53:50
审核中

home(12楼)-2016/11/23 16:39:48
审核中

アグムートンブーツ販売店(13楼)-2014/11/3 10:29:03
审核中

アグ公式サイト(14楼)-2014/11/4 9:52:45
审核中

バッグ(15楼)-2014/11/8 20:16:05
审核中

アグオーストラリアムートンブーツ(16楼)-2014/11/4 14:07:42
审核中

ヴィトン財布カタログ(17楼)-2014/11/5 0:37:14
审核中

ヴィトンのバッグ(18楼)-2014/11/5 9:08:01
审核中

ダミエ(19楼)-2014/11/5 15:22:04
审核中

ダミエ(20楼)-2014/11/7 6:58:08
审核中

ブランドスーパーコピー(21楼)-2020/3/10 19:46:44
审核中

ロレックス時計コピー(22楼)-2020/4/5 12:11:05
审核中

LeoTync(23楼)-2020/4/23 22:26:05
审核中

StepDup(24楼)-2020/4/24 21:29:07
审核中

激安ブランドのオーデマピゲ腕時計(25楼)-2020/5/14 19:04:08
审核中

西门塔尔牛(26楼)-2015/3/27 17:27:52
审核中

ブランドコピー(27楼)-2020/5/27 4:18:39
审核中

肉牛(28楼)-2015/4/24 7:36:35
审核中

スーパーコピー商品(29楼)-2020/6/29 10:40:49
审核中

スーパーコピーウブロ時計(30楼)-2020/6/29 10:40:54
审核中

肉牛(31楼)-2015/6/3 9:51:48
审核中

荷兰网(32楼)-2015/6/5 10:01:55
审核中

不锈钢网(33楼)-2015/8/7 19:09:47
审核中

不锈钢网(34楼)-2015/8/8 18:15:24
审核中

发表评论

文章分类


友情链接